Transaction 3efa067ee61003143e09ad77668b003edd0833a13937a78563b68c305e2954ab
1 Input
1 Output
-
3efa067ee61003143e09ad77668b003edd0833a13937a78563b68c305e2954ab: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7e629b0c5d7e666c8faf2b29c866fefb87fe6a239eaa71fe070700b9c614570a
- address
- bc1p0e3fkrza0enxera09v5useh7lwrlu63rn648rls8quqtn3s52u9q4aqqm9